What is the role of the EMS MD in the QA program?

Explanation:
The Medical Director provides medical oversight for the QA program. This means they set and approve clinical standards, review performance data and case outcomes, lead case reviews, and ensure QA activities reflect current medical practice and the EMS system’s direction. They guide corrective actions when care doesn’t meet standards and ensure policies stay aligned with evidence and patient safety. Tasks like interviewing patients, scheduling, or handling billing are administrative or operational responsibilities and do not define the Medical Director’s role in guiding the QA process.
